Goala Pushkarini Population - Bankura, West Bengal

Goala Pushkarini is a medium size village located in Indus Block of Bankura district, West Bengal with total 122 families residing. The Goala Pushkarini village has population of 575 of which 283 are males while 292 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Goala Pushkarini village population of children with age 0-6 is 65 which makes up 11.30 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Goala Pushkarini village is 1032 which is higher than West Bengal state average of 950. Child Sex Ratio for the Goala Pushkarini as per census is 1241, higher than West Bengal average of 956.

Goala Pushkarini village has higher literacy rate compared to West Bengal. In 2011, literacy rate of Goala Pushkarini village was 77.84 % compared to 76.26 % of West Bengal. In Goala Pushkarini Male literacy stands at 82.68 % while female literacy rate was 73.05 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 16.70 % of total population in Goala Pushkarini village. The village Goala Pushkarini curr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Goala Pushkarini village out of total population, 188 were engaged in work activities. 96.81 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 3.19 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 188 workers engaged in Main Work, 46 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 96 were Agricultural labourer.
